trislasis 20.04.2013 | 14:16
Merhaba @trislasis ; Çok teşekkür ederim şuan için ITEM BONUS'larında gems ve set item lerin hesaplatılması haricinde bir problem kalmadı :)
Ne gibi bir güvenlik geçişi sağlıyorlar acaba ?
Merhaba tekrar,
Şöyle ki herhangi bir diablofanturkiye kullanıcısı kendi profilinde kendine ait olmayan bir battle.net accountunu kendisininmiş gibi yazabilir, dolayısıyla gidip kingkongorun accountunu örnek veriyorum kendiminmiş gibi yazabilirim, dolayısıyla profilimde çıkan itemler ve karakter kinkongorun olmasına rağmen diablofanturkiye sitesinde bana aitmiş gibi gözükür.
Bunu engellemek için ya da şöyle söyliyim user confirmation (kullanıcı doğrulama) yapmak için
kullanıcının mail adresine bir mail atılıyor ya da kullanıcı kendini doğrulatmak istediğinde diablofanturkiye web sitesinde bir sayfa açılıyor ve burada random olarak kullanıcıya ait ana karakterin vücut parçalarından hangisine item takılacağı hangisine takılmayacağı belirtiliyor..
Kullanıcı gerekli vücut parçalarına eşya giyip diğerlerini üzerinden çıkardıktan sonra (yani diablo oyun içerisinde) logoff oluyor yani oturumu kapatıyor dolayısıyla diablo web sitesinde bu itemler güncellenmiş oluyor, sizin api programı da bunları farkedip burada güncellemeyi yapıyor sonra da muhtemelen ek bir program bu giyilen eşyaların sizin web sitenizde veya gönderilen maildeki içerikle eşleşip eşleşmediğini tespit ediyor, eğer gerçek kullanıcıysa ve eşyaları doğru şekilde giydiyse kullanıcı doğrulanmış oluyor çünkü o kullanıcıya ait battle.net hesabına sahip olmayan başka biri bu değişiklikleri yapamazdı. Bu yöntem diğer 3. parti diablo websitelerinde en fazla kullanılan yöntem, daha basitleştirebilir daha komplike hale getirilebilir. Ama burada amaç fake karakterlerin oluşmaması tabiki, çünkü eminim bu websitesini büyük emek vererek kurdunuz, bu tarz durumların oluşmasını istemezsiniz diye düşündüm...